In a … WebThe ECG patterns can be divided to incomplete and complete trifascicular block. The incomplete (impending) trifascicular block includes bifascicular block with first-degree AV block (the most common form), bifascicular block with second-degree AV block, RBBB plus alternating LAFB and LPFB, and alternating RBBB and LBBB patterns (Fig. 3.26).
